PharmaCord is a leading provider of pharmaceutical patient support services, sponsored by our pharmaceutical company clients. We are on a rapid growth journey, committed to compassionately supporting patients through our talented team. As a Nurse Advocate, you will guide patients from program enrollment through treatment, helping to overcome barriers to successful therapy and providing essential clinical education and support.

Key Responsibilities

  • Serve as a consistent resource throughout the continuum of program services by identifying and addressing barriers to therapy.
  • Act as an educator with practical knowledge of clinical treatments and an understanding of the emotional and financial impacts associated with diagnoses.
  • Provide patients with detailed information about their prescribed therapy including benefits, known side effects, proper administration, dosing, and insurance coverage options.
  • Empower patients by triaging them to additional non-program support services when needed.
  • Report adverse events or product complaints in accordance with SOP and good manufacturer practices.
  • Perform other duties as assigned by management.

Required Qualifications

  • Active RN licensure in your current state of practice.
  • Minimum of 2-3 years of nursing experience with an emphasis on patient education and management.
  • Demonstrated clinical nursing experience and familiarity with relevant disease states, treatment protocols, and prescribing algorithms.
  • Proficient computer skills and the ability to adapt to changing work assignments.
  • Excellent interpersonal and communication skills with an aptitude for multitasking, recognizing emotions, and maintaining high integrity.
  • Proactive with the ability to take initiative in a fast-paced environment.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with Nurseline triage, Call Center Utilization Management, or Call Center Case Management.
  • Background in case management or as a Clinical Trial Nurse.
  • Bachelor's degree.
